Shepherd Street is situated in the lively Shepherd's Market area of Mayfair, offering residents close access to the expansive Green Park and Hyde Park. This area provides a diverse range of amenities, including boutique shops, art galleries, dining establishments, and exclusive Mayfair private clubs. Additionally, it benefits from the nearby entertainment and shopping options of St. James's and Piccadilly. Convenient transportation options are available, including the Green Park Underground Station (0.3 miles). Please note that all distances are approximate.
